Driven Teeth = (15 * 3.73 * (63360 / (28 * 3.14159))) / 1000.That’s done by multiplying the ratio of the first gear set by the ratio of the second gear set. So 3 / 1 times 4 / 1 results in a ratio of 12 / 1 this means that for every 12 revolutions of the input shaft the output shaft will complete one revolution. The image below identifies the cog and chainring. For example, if your …A fixed-gear bicycle (sometimes called a fixie) is a bike with no freewheel system. On a fixie, you must constantly pedal the bike to move forward or stay upright. Most fixies only include a single front brake because riders lock their legs to slow down or stop the cycle. Ready to dive into the fascinating world of gear ratios? Let’s gear up and go!In general, you can calculate rotational speed using the following gear ratio equation: S 1 • T 1 = S 2 • T 2, where. S 1 is the speed of the driver wheel and T 1 is the number of teeth on that wheel. S 2 and T 2 are the speed and tooth count of the driven wheel.
